Senior Full Stack Engineer

RemoteSenior
🇮🇳 India
Software Developer
Software development

We are looking for a highly capable Senior Full Stack engineer to be a core contributor in developing our suite of product offerings. If you love working on complex problems, and writing clean code, you will love this role.

Our goal is to solve a messy problem elegantly and cost effectively. Our job is to collect, categorize, and analyze semi-structured data from different sources (20 million+ products from 500+ websites into our catalog of 500 million+ products). We help our customers discover new patterns in their data that can be leveraged so that they can become more competitive and increase their revenue.

Essential Functions:

  • Think like our customers – you will work with product and engineering leaders to define intuitive solutions.
  • Designing customer-facing UI and back-end services for various business processes at a large scale.
  • Developing high-performance applications by writing testable, reusable, and efficient code.
  • Implementing effective security protocols, data protection measures, and storage solutions.
  • Improve the quality of our solutions – you will hold yourself and your team members accountable for writing high-quality, well-designed, maintainable software.
  • Own your work – you will take responsibility for shepherding your projects from idea through delivery into production.
  • Bring new ideas to the table – some of our best innovations originate within the team.
  • Guiding and mentoring others on the team

Technologies We Use:

  • Perl, Shell Script, Node.js, Python
  • Linux, AWS, Kubernetes, Terraform
  • Postgres and RabbitMQ

Requirements

  • 5+ years of professional software development experience
  • Experience working with highly complex distributed systems.
  • Superb interpersonal, communication, and collaboration skills
  • Expertise in front-end development using JS technologies.
  • Expertise in back-end development using Perl, Shell Script, Node.js
  • Proven ability to learn quickly, make pragmatic decisions, and adapt to changing business needs.
  • Ability to co-lead design discussions and feature grooming sessions, estimate tasks, and coordinate work with other team members during iteration planning.
  • Solid understanding of AWS, Linux, and infrastructure concepts
  • Working knowledge of Kubernetes, Docker, and containerization
  • Excellent analytical and problem-solving skills
  • Experience with ci/cd, observability tools, and other DevOps-related concepts.
  • Understanding of how the www (internet) works

Bonus Points

  • Experience with Python
  • Experience with Domain Driven Design and Microservice architecture.
  • Experience with C4 modeling.
  • Experience working within a retail or e-commerce environment.
  • Experience with scrapping technologies and tools.
  • Experience on using different proxies to bypass blocking.

 

Wiser Solutions

Wiser Solutions

Wiser Solutions is a suite of in-store and eCommerce intelligence and execution tools

Retail
E-commerce
Data Analytics
Technology
SaaS

LinkedIn

🏭retail
🎂2014

Other jobs at Wiser Solutions

 

 

 

 

 

 

 

 

View all Wiser Solutions jobs

Notifications about similar jobs

Get notifications to your inbox about new jobs that are similar to this one.

🇮🇳 India
Software Developer
Remote

No spam. No ads. Unsubscribe anytime.

Similar jobs